Perhaps a strength bard is stronger at 12 ...Throwable weight works off this formula: Strength * Strength * 0.2. So your Strength ability, times itself, times 0.2, is the amount of weight you can throw in kilograms, this applies for both creatures and objects. So for example, 19 * 19 * 0.2 = 72.2KG, a human in Baldur's Gate 3, regardless of armor or equipment, weighs 75KG, so you need AT ...

It …In BG3, Tavern Brawler adds your Strength modifier to both attack and damage rolls made with attacks with improvised weapons, thrown objects, and unarmed strikes. This is in addition to the normal Strength modifier added to the attack and damage rolls of such attacks. It effectively turns your unarmed strikes into +X weapons, with X = your ...

Since shoving is an Athletics check and Strength is the ability modifier for Athletics, most creatures won't be able to save ...Modifiers are also critical in combat. The higher your modifier, the easier it is to hit an enemy. For example if you are attacking a goblin with a sword, BG3 rolls a twenty sided die for you in the background. If you have a strength of 17, BG3 adds +3 to that roll. Now, If your strength was 20, it adds +5 to the roll.When you use your bonus action to attack with the second weapon, your modifier is added to your attack roll only. It also determines weight capability and which ..., Ability Check is a mechanic in Baldur's Gate 3. Ability Checks are rolled when performing actions within the game world, testing the character's Abilities and often appear in dialogue. . To determine the result, a D20 is rolled and the Ability Modifier is applied according to Ability relevant to the action or task. If the result is higher than the DC, the Ability Check will be successfull., Titan Weapon: This weapon deals additional damage equal to your Strength Modifier. Weapon Enchantment +1. Rarity., In tabletop 5th edition strength is a mediocre stat, but in BG3 its back on top, so roll up some beef cakes! Strength gives you: Improved accuracy and damage for melee weapons. Increased jump distance. Increased carry weight. Increased drag and lift. Improved accuracy and distance on shoves; Improved athletics and strength saves., Baldur's Gate 3, incorporates Saving Throws as a crucial aspect of its gameplay.
